The infant of the diabetic mother continues to be a critical problem for the clinician in that approximately 35 per cent of conceptions of diabetic mothers end in intra-uterine or neonatal death. This report outlines the problems posed by these infants, reviews some recent ad vances in knowledge, suggests additional research which must be done, and outlines a program of management.
